Shed Repo?
Yes, just like cars and anything else that is financed.
Sheds are typically on rent-to-own terms and if they fail to make their rental payments we pick them up.
My wish is not for anyone to get anything repossessed but rather for everyone to make great decisions and prosper.
I understand people fall on hard times and that sucks but it all comes down to responsibly, if you can't pay you can always voluntarily return it.

Snow birds are arriving here for the winter meaning visitor's from states that have harsh winters that enjoy our 70 degree average winter temps. This past week we saw a building similar to the one here except it had more of natural wood appearance being lifted by crane over a 6 foot block wall in to a back yard. It arrived on a flatbed similar to yours. They picked it right off the trailer using long 3 inch straps. Only took a few minutes once they got it rigged up. Have you ever had a delivery that required the building to be lifted and dropped in to place via crane? Cranes run about $200 an hour so the entire process was not that expensive saving them having to demolish a block wall that would surely cost 10K to rebuild. Keep up the good work. Thanks
